St. Stephens was the 3-0 winner over South Caldwell when they last played one another back in August of 2024, but their luck changed this time around. The Indians came up short against the Spartans on Thursday, falling 3-0. The Indians have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
St. Stephens' defeat dropped their record down to 5-7. As for South Caldwell, the victory made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 8-4.
St. Stephens and South Caldwell could both be facing uphill battles in their next games considering their disadvantage in the MaxPreps North Carolina Rankings. The Indians (ranked 287th) will meet Watauga (ranked 11th) at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Meanwhile, South Caldwell will take on Alexander Central at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day with a big rank disadvantage (222 vs. 46).
